Tentang Perbedaan antara UUID dan PARTUUID
Anda bisa mendapatkan beberapa petunjuk tentang perbedaan antara UUID
dan PARTUUID
dengan menentukan -p
opsi.
blkid -p /dev/sda1
atau perangkat / partisi apa pun yang Anda lihat. Anda mungkin telah memperhatikan bahwa jika ada beberapa partisi pada UUID
perangkat yang sama , PARTUUID
sebagian besar sama dengan nomor partisi yang ditambahkan.
A UUID
dijamin unik. Sejauh yang saya tahu, tabrakan tidak akan terjadi dalam masa kehidupan semesta. Namun, Anda akan perhatikan bahwa PARTUUID
jauh lebih pendek. Ini dimaksudkan untuk menjadi "lokal" yang unik, dan tabrakan kemungkinan besar terjadi di antara semua yang diketahui PARTUUIDs
.
Tentang UUID
UUID hanyalah pengidentifikasi unik. Mereka digunakan untuk berbagai tujuan. Anda dapat membuatnya menggunakan uuidgen
fungsi.
Untuk bacaan lebih lanjut tentang UUID:
$man uuidgen
Atau Internet:
manpage untuk uuidgen
Beberapa lagi menggunakan UUID contoh
$cat /etc/fstab
Untuk sistem GNU / Linux yang lebih baru, Anda akan memiliki daftar semua partisi dan UUID-nya. UUID baru dihasilkan untuk setiap partisi baru. Jadi, jika mempartisi ulang drive yang diberikan, semua UUID blkid untuk drive itu akan berubah.
Bagian dari alasan UUID digunakan sebagai pengidentifikasi partisi dan drive adalah untuk mempertahankan pengidentifikasi bahkan ketika drive ditambahkan atau dipasang dalam urutan yang berbeda. Pada waktu sebelumnya, fstab
akan memiliki pengidentifikasi seperti /dev/sda1
... Ini memiliki kelemahan karena mungkin memiliki sda1
drive atau partisi yang berbeda secara fisik jika entah bagaimana urutan pemasangan diubah.
Tentang PARTUUID
PARTUUIDs
adalah komponen dari GUID Partition Tables (GPT) yang merupakan pengganti untuk partisi disk Master Boot Record (MBR) terkait.
Untuk bacaan lebih lanjut lihat Linux.com - Menggunakan Tabel Partisi GUID Baru di Linux
Linux.com mengatakan:
GPT GUID (Pengidentifikasi unik global) dan UUID Linux (Pengenal Unik Universal) yang kami kenal bukanlah hal yang sama, meskipun mereka memiliki tujuan yang sama berguna: memberikan nama unik pada perangkat blok. UUID Linux adalah fungsi dari sistem file, dan dibuat ketika sistem file dibuat. Untuk melihat UUID Linux, jalankan saja perintah blkid. Perhatikan kode GUID Partisi, dan bunyinya "Microsoft data dasar." Ya, Microsoft selalu macet, karena ini adalah partisi EXT4, jadi tidak ada cara bagi Windows untuk membacanya, tetapi akan melihatnya sebagai partisi yang tidak diformat. Anda tidak akan melihat ini dengan rilis gdisk saat ini, karena sampai 2011 tidak ada GUID sistem file Linux. Sekarang ada, jadi jika Anda tidak menggunakan Linux lama seperti milik saya (Mint 13), Anda
GUID unik Partisi adalah yang akan Anda gunakan di fstab, seperti ini:
PARTUUID = 8C208C30-4E8F-4096-ACF9-858959BABBAA / pengguna data ext4, standar 0 0